What the role involves:

You will not find yourself getting bored in this role! Each day in Post-16 brings new challenges, with both the College Link provision and the Employability provision. Your role may involve providing support in lessons for classes of students from either provision. You’ll also help maintain the learning environments, assist with administration and participate in pastoral sessions, developing professional relationships with students in order to support their learning as well as their social and emotional development.

Specifically in this role, you would be employed as a 1:1 for a 16-year-old young person with additional physical needs who uses a walker and occasionally a wheelchair. They will also require support with writing and some physical tasks during lessons. The successful candidate would need to support their movements around school; work with them in directed study; scribe, support with some personal care and have a good sense of humour. The young person strives to be independent and looks for a good rapport with their support staff. This young person will be attending our Post 16 provision five days a week.
